Job Description

Primary Objectives:

To provide administrative support to the Athletic Director and assist in running the athletic programs at Whitefield Academy.

  

Key Responsibilities:

·         Provide administrative assistant support to the Athletic Director

·         Organize the schedule for all field and gym space throughout the year

·         Organize and file all hardship cases and paperwork

·         Oversee gate and concessions accounting

·         Responsible for recruiting and paying all gate workers and bus drivers

·         In charge of sending out and filing all contracts for football and basketball

·         Assist the AD during major athletic events (senior nights, playoff games)

·         Record notes during athletic coaches and Packbackers (booster club) meetings

·         Coordinate and submit all sports fees to the business office each season

·         Handle all billing for athletics

·         Track and coordinate all coaches' certifications and on-boarding (background checks, 3D/Sport as Worship, concussion rules clinics, GHSA classes, child abuse training)

·         Coordinate Packbacker memberships, parking, and promotions

·         Order and stock office supplies, varsity letters, patches, and magnets

·         Communicate to faculty the athletic teams early release times at the beginning of each week

·         Verify with opponents, competition date and start times, one week in advance

·         Schedule and coordinate police officers for home football, basketball and playoff games

·         Input all GHSA student athlete eligibility

·         Handle all minibus scheduling and gas receipts

·         Order all plaques, awards, and print certificates

·         Distribute mail for employees in the athletic center

·         Coordinate the booking of the Wolfpack Den and Athletic Center

·         Assist the Packbacker president with communication to the community

·         Reconcile the athletic credit card expenses

·         Distribute and collect all community coach contracts each season

·         Keep coaches rosters up to date and current with GHSA and the Whitefield website

·         Track rules clinic completions and fines to coaches

·         Redistribute lost and found items to appropriate teams

·         Additional duties as assigned by the Director of Athletics
